Ingredients

In our exploration of Patti’s Pork Chop Sauce recipe, we focus on the essential ingredients that make this sauce a tangy and savory delight for enhancing pork chops. These everyday items are straightforward and accessible, aligning with our commitment to simple, home-cooked meals that deliver exceptional flavor.

We organize the ingredients in the order they are typically used, with precise measurements and any necessary preparation notes to ensure accuracy and ease.

  • 2 tablespoons olive oil: Used first for sautéing; choose extra-virgin for a richer flavor.
  • 1 medium onion, finely chopped: Provides a sweet base; chop it just before cooking to maintain freshness.
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ced: Added next for aromatic depth; mince finely to release maximum flavor.
  • 1 can (14.5 ounces) diced tomatoes: Forms the hearty body of the sauce; opt for no-salt-added if watching sodium levels.
  • 2 tablespoons apple cider vinegar: Introduces the signature tang; measure precisely for balanced acidity.
  • 1 teaspoon dried thyme: Infuses herbal notes; if using fresh, double the amount and chop finely.
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per, freshly ground: Adds a subtle kick; grind it fresh for enhanced taste.
  • 1 cup chicken broth: Used to adjust consistency; low-sodium varieties work best for control.
  • Salt, to taste: Season at the end; start with 1/2 teaspoon and adjust based on other ingredients.

Instructions

We guide you through the straightforward steps to prepare Patti’s Pork Chop Sauce, transforming everyday ingredients into a tangy and savory delight that elevates your pork chops.

Prep

Before we start cooking, let’s prepare our ingredients for efficiency and flavor. Begin by chopping 1 medium onion into fine dice—aim for about 1 cup to ensure even cooking and a subtle sweetness. Next, mince 2 cloves of garlic; this releases their aromatic essence, adding a pungent kick to the sauce. Measure out 1 can (14.5 ounces) of diced tomatoes, 2 tablespoons of apple cider vinegar for that sharp tang, 1 teaspoon of dried thyme for earthy notes, ½ teaspoon of black pepper for a gentle spice, 1 cup of chicken broth for a rich base, and ½ teaspoon of salt to balance the flavors. Organize these on your cutting board so we can move seamlessly into cooking, creating a harmonious blend that promises a mouthwatering aroma as it simmers.

Cook

Now that our ingredients are prepped, let’s heat things up in the skillet to build layers of flavor. First, heat 2 tablespoons of olive oil in a skillet over medium heat until it shimmers, then add the chopped onion and sauté for 3-4 minutes until it turns golden and fragrant, filling your kitchen with a sweet, savory scent. Stir in the minced garlic and cook for another 1 minute, watching as it sizzles and releases its bold aroma to prevent burning. Add the diced tomatoes, apple cider vinegar, dried thyme, black pepper, chicken broth, and salt, then bring the mixture to a boil while stirring with a wooden spoon to combine everything into a vibrant, bubbling sauce. Reduce the heat to low and simmer uncovered for 10-15 minutes, allowing the sauce to thicken and develop a glossy texture that coats the back of your spoon, with flavors melding into a rich, tangy profile perfect for drizzling over pork chops. Once done, remove from heat and let it rest for 2 minutes to intensify the taste before serving.

Preparing the Sauce Ahead

To make Patti’s Pork Chop Sauce ahead, follow these simple steps after completing the cooking process outlined in our previous section:

  • Cool the sauce completely: Once the sauce has simmered and rested, transfer it to a heatproof bowl and let it cool at room temperature for about 30 minutes. This step prevents condensation and maintains the sauce’s rich, vibrant texture.
  • Store in airtight containers: Pour the cooled sauce into airtight glass jars or freezer-safe containers. For short-term storage, use the refrigerator; for longer storage, opt for the freezer. We recommend dividing it into portions for easy use—aim for 1- to 2-cup servings to minimize waste.

Storage Guidelines

Proper storage is key to preserving the sauce’s fresh, tangy essence. Here’s a quick breakdown of our recommended options in a markdown table for clarity:

Storage Method Duration Best Practices
Refrigerator Up to 5 days Keep in the coldest part of the fridge; stir before using to blend any settled flavors.
Freezer Up to 3 months Label containers with the date; thaw overnight in the fridge for safe reheating.

Reheating and Serving Tips

When you’re ready to enjoy Patti’s Pork Chop Sauce, reheating is straightforward and helps restore its glossy, aromatic appeal:

  • Thaw if frozen: If the sauce was frozen, transfer it from the freezer to the refrigerator 24 hours in advance to thaw evenly.
  • Reheat on the stove: In a skillet over medium heat, warm the sauce for 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ally with a wooden spoon until it reaches a gentle simmer. Add a splash of chicken broth if needed to adjust consistency and enhance the savory notes.
  • Taste and adjust: After reheating, give it a quick taste—we might add a pinch of salt or a dash of black pepper to refresh the flavors before drizzling it over seared pork chops.
